Pheonix is much cheaper, something like £64 per hour (wet) for their C150s and no membership fees to pay. I used to rent from them about 18 months ago.

I think SAC charge around £75 (ish) for 150/152s and about £95 (ish) for a PA28/C172. I'm not a member so can't vouch for current prices but these numbers were about what they quoted when I enquired some six months ago. SAC also has membership fees of something like £150 per year for flying membership, but this does give access to their excellent club house and if the social side is important to you, then you'll probably find SAC a good choice.
